TB-500: The Systemic Mobilizer TB-500 is the active fragment of thymosin beta-4, a naturally occurring peptide involved in cell migration and wound healing: Upregulates actin , the structural protein that allows cells to move and organize, accelerating the influx of repair cells to injury sites Systemic distribution , meaning it works throughout the body rather than just at the injection site Anti-inflammatory effects that can reduce the chronic low-grade inflammation that stalls healing Stem cell mobilization , potentially improving the efficiency of the repair process TB-500 is best delivered via subQ injection (anywhere on the bodydeltoid, belly, thigh) because it spreads systemically regardless of injection location
